Durant filled the box score for the Thunder in their 103-98 loss to the Toronto Raptors. The perennial all-star and 2014 NBA MVP scored 27 points in 37:40, hitting 10-of-18 shots from the field including two three-pointers. He made five-of-six from the line and added seven rebounds, four dimes, three blocks, and two steals to finish the night at plus-3.
